Re: Santa Pod
Unless you're ruuning Stage 2 or above, you should be OK with the std clutch. Just make sure you don't EVER slip it, get off it quickly and you should be OK. Short-shifter will improve things, but 2nd to 3rd still doesn't like being rushed on my car.
RS4 clutch is a good upgrade if your std one is fecked.
